Special Issue: Eastern Brazil

To celebrate the CSSA Field Trip Program's 10th anniversary, Program coordinator Dan Mahr, trip guides Marlon Machado and Graham Charles, and a number of other trip participants wrote up their observations and experiences for a special issue of Cactus and Succulent Journal to introduce CSSA members to the wonderful cacti and succulents of Minas Garais and Bahía, which a dozen CSSA members got to experience first hand in the course of our 21-day excursion.

It was impossible to include all of the wonderful photos submitted by the authors, so journal editor Russell Wagner elected to create this, our first-ever online Cactus and Succulent Journal supplement. Here you can read excerpts from articles found in the special issue, view nearly all the images included in the special issue, plus dozens more not found in print.
